Man Utd Open Club-to-Club Talks to Sign Brazil Star Danilo
Manchester United are looking to strengthen their midfield options this summer, and they have now opened talks to bring in a second signing.
The club have already completed an agreement with Atalanta to sign Brazil star Ederson in a deal worth £38m including add-ons, with a medical the only thing still to be done before he puts pen to paper on a long-term contract.
But United are also now in the hunt to bring one of his Brazil teammates to Old Trafford following their elimination from the World Cup, as they look to secure a bargain signing that Premier League fans may recognise.
Man Utd Open Talks to Sign Danilo Santos
According to Brazilian media outlet O Dia, via Sport Witness, Man Utd have opened talks with Botafogo over a deal to sign central midfielder Danilo Santos.
Danilo, who has previously featured in the Premier League for Nottingham Forest, was part of Carlo Ancelotti’s squad during the World Cup, but managed just 44 minutes during the tournament, as he fell behind Lucas Paqueta, Casemiro, Bruno Guimaraes, and Gabriel Martinelli in the pecking order in the centre of the pitch.
Botafogo had been hopeful that the 25-year-old would have a good tournament in order to raise his value ahead of a transfer away this summer, but his lack of game time means they are now unlikely to even be able to fetch the €40m (£34m) they had been demanding prior to the tournament.
Danilo has made it clear that his preference is a return to Europe’s top leagues after an injury-hit spell in England previously, and United are reported to have been paying attention to his situation over recent months.
Now talks have been opened to find out the conditions of a deal, and then the Reds will make a decision on whether to proceed with a deal or look at alternative options instead.

Man Utd Looking at Wildcard Options
After missing out on top options Elliot Anderson and Matheus Fernandes for the midfield, Man Utd have been forced to begin looking at alternative options to fill the void left by Casemiro’s departure.
Danilo has enjoyed a fine goalscoring return to Brazil which earned him a call-up to the national team, but he is also capable of doing the hard yards in a deeper role, and ticks the boxes that Michael Carrick wants as an all-action midfield player who can play alongside Kobbie Mainoo and Bruno Fernandes.
The club are clearly casting their net far and wide to ensure they bring in the players they feel they need, and this is one to pay attention to in the coming weeks now that Brazil are out of the World Cup.

Journalist Delivers Fresh Aurelien Tchouameni To Man Utd Transfer Update
Reputable Spanish journalist Ramon Alvarez de Mon has provided a significant update on Manchester United’s pursuit of Real Madrid midfielder Aurelien Tchouameni.
The Red Devils are in the market for a midfielder this summer after losing Casemiro, who is set to join Inter Miami on a free transfer. A deal for Atalanta’s Ederson is now said to be in doubt, but even if United do land the Brazilian, they still want further reinforcements in the middle of the park to bolster Michael Carrick’s squad.
Tchouameni has been heavily linked with a switch to the north-west club, with Real Madrid undergoing a significant shake-up following the arrival of Jose Mourinho as manager.
That said, United may be forced to look elsewhere after Alvarez de Mon’s latest update on the saga.
Aurelien Tchouameni Set to Stay at Real Madrid Despite Man Utd Interest
In the midst of a chaotic situation at the Bernabeu, Tchouameni enjoyed another impressive season for Los Blancos in 2025/26, contributing to four goals in his 55 appearances across all competitions.
That said, a well-documented falling out with Federico Valverde and several other factors have fuelled speculation that the Frenchman could be on his way out of the Spanish capital this summer.
Reports emerged on Wednesday morning indicating that Real Madrid could sanction Tchouameni’s departure, and that United are currently best-placed to pounce on this market opportunity. However, Alvarez de Mon has swiftly dismissed these reports.
The journalist suggests that while United’s interest in the player is genuine, his sources have informed him that the 26-year-old will remain with the La Liga giants next season.
This is a significant blow for the Red Devils, who had reportedly viewed Tchouameni as a primary target for this summer. While they could still look to test Real Madrid’s resolve with a substantial offer, they may ultimately be forced to consider alternatives.
Alex Scott Could be Man Utd’s Most Viable Tchouameni Alternative
United have already missed out on the likes of Mateus Fernandes and Sandro Tonali, both of whom have joined Tottenham Hotspur in mega-money moves.
Meanwhile, if Bruno Guimaraes is to leave Newcastle United this summer, Arsenal appear to be the most likely destination for the Brazilian.

That leaves the Manchester club with few top-class midfield options who are understood to be potentially available on the market this summer. However, Bournemouth’s Alex Scott is of interest to United and is currently said to be valued by the Cherries at around £80million.
While Scott is a different profile to Tchouameni, his skillset would complement Kobbie Mainoo’s nicely, and the pair of youngsters could develop a fruitful partnership at the base of United’s midfield for several years to come.

FBI Have Launched Official Investigation Into Argentina FA
A World Cup full of controversy has been rocked by another revelation involving Argentina following their 3-2 comeback win over Egypt in the Round of 16.
Lionel Messi came to the fore once again, equalising in the 83rd minute in a thriller at Atlanta Stadium. The reigning world champions were two-nil down heading into the final 15 minutes of normal time.
A superb header from Chelsea’s Enzo Fernandez in the 90+3rd minute broke Egyptian hearts and sealed a last-gasp victory. Lionel Scaloni now prepares his side for a quarter-final clash with Switzerland on Sunday (July 12th).
Argentine FA Under FBI Investigation
Off the pitch, more chaos is ensuing, though, as the Argentine Football Association (AFA) are currently under investigation by the Federal Bureau of Investigation (FBI). An ongoing investigation is determining whether there is possible money laundering involving the AFA, per the Argentine newspaper La Nacion.
It’s claimed that a preliminary investigation began in 2025 to gather information by taking testimony regarding the AFA’s financial operations. The AFA’s figurehead is Claudio ‘Chiqui’ Tapia, who was charged with tax evasion following a complaint filed by Argentine President Javier Milei’s government.
The FBI’s investigation is headed by federal prosecutors Patrick Gushue and Christopher Ting. Michael Berger is also involved and took part in the prosecution of the convicted former Ecuadorian Comptroller General, Carlos Ramón Polit Faggioni, for money laundering in Miami.
Hundreds of millions of dollars, estimated at around $300 million in total, are believed to have been channelled. The investigation focuses on whether these alleged operations may have resulted in crimes, such as money laundering or fraud, that fall under US jurisdiction.
The FBI wants to speak to witnesses who could have direct knowledge of the involvement of the AFA during Tapia’s and Pablo Toviggino’s regimes with the footballing federation. Former officials from Milei’s government may also be approached during the investigation.
This relates to the possibility of those officials having had access to sensitive AFA information while overseeing operations with TourProdEnter LLC. This is a Miami company owned by Theatre producer Javier Faroni and handled AFA’s international commercial revenue.

Uncertainty Over Wire Transfers
Faroni and wife Erica Gillette allegedly moved hundreds of millions of dollars through bank accounts opened at US financial institutions Citibank, Synovus, Bank of America, JPMorgan, and PNC Bank. Documents show that TourProdEnter LLC managed at least $260 million in revenue from the AFA.
Only a small portion can be directly linked to Tapia’s operating expenses during his reign back in 2017. There is no valid reason given as to why $57 million had reportedly been distributed to various people and companies.
Some of the companies that received wire transfers appear to be controlled by individuals who received social welfare benefits and resided in Buenos Aires or Bariloche. Tovigginio and his family have also been linked to other financial transfers and to a ‘spiritual guide’ for the Argentina team.
This is the latest controversy to unfold during a chaotic World Cup. FIFA have come under fire for suspending Folarin Balogun’s red card after US President Donald Trump called Gianni Infantino and asked for the one-game ban to be reviewed.
